## Onboarding: GC pauses in Pairwell

Pairwell, our matching service, occasionally shows latency spikes caused by garbage-collection pauses under heavy load. Before tuning heap settings, reproduce the pauses using the Loadstone profiler against staging. The profiler authenticates to our internal metrics service, so configure your local client with the key below.

app token of tagug-hahaf = kto2_9v

Handover note — Bramblekey bloom filter

Welcome to the team. The Bramblekey service fronts our key-value store with a bloom filter to avoid hitting disk for keys that definitely don't exist. The filter is rebuilt nightly from a snapshot; false-positive rate is tuned to stay under one percent at current key volume. If lookups slow down mid-day, check rebuild logs first. The filter process starts with the configuration values below.

config for kahag-tafop:
WENWYN_PIN=7412
WENWYN_TENANT=fenion
WENWYN_METRICS_HOST=metrics.wenwyn.zemvarnet.local
WENWYN_SEAL=seal_cafee3b9
WENWYN_STANDBY_TEAM=praox

Runbook fragment — account recovery during the Marrowgate ORM refactor. While the legacy mapper is being replaced, the recovery service at Fennick Systems reads from both schemas. If the dual-read worker's service account locks out mid-migration, restore it via the Oakhollow recovery console and resume the backfill. The console accepts the standing recovery passphrase, given below.

strongbox words: druath-quenael